Output e13e628018cdcd06956136eb3b4ddc974efb19f2c08ecd0b05bc3e4a11da3fbe:2

value
186749
script pubkey
OP_0 OP_PUSHBYTES_20 12139a52aefd4e5c9c6b756c53736deab613ac8b
address
bc1qzgfe554wl489e8rtw4k9xumda2mp8tytuqnzfc
transaction
e13e628018cdcd06956136eb3b4ddc974efb19f2c08ecd0b05bc3e4a11da3fbe
confirmations
30314
spent
true